Seahawks reconsider Jadarian Price for RB1 role ahead of season
Summary

The Seattle Seahawks have decided to hold rookie Jadarian Price out of the upcoming preseason games, signaling their confidence in his role as the likely RB1. Kenneth Walker's departure and Zach Charbonnet’s injury have created a more prominent opportunity for Price, who was selected with the 32nd pick in the draft. Seahawks officials cite Price's speed and ability in outside-zone runs as reasons to protect him during the preseason. Price's absence from the games is seen as an indication of his importance to the team's offensive plans this season.

Status Watch
  • Jadarian Price will not play in Weeks 2 or 3 of the preseason.
  • Kenneth Walker left the Seahawks for the Kansas City Chiefs in free agency.
  • Zach Charbonnet is currently recovering from a torn ACL injury.
  • Price is viewed as the front-runner for the starting running back position.
  • The Seahawks drafted Price in the first round of the 2026 NFL Draft.
